Orzo Pilaf
With Lamb (Yiouvetsi)
Whole Recipe
4 points for no count
serves 4 – 6.
750g lamb
boned and cubed
2 tins chopped tomatoes
2 glasses Kritharaki (Orzo Shaped Pasta – large flat grains of rice)
80g light Halloumi grated (4pts) Regular halloumi 8pts
Salt the meat and place in a deep oven proof dish with a lid. Add the tomatoes and cook in a moderately hot oven (180 – 190 degrees) for approx 1.5 hours. Turn the meatand continue to cook for a further 30 mint - 1hour until the meat is tender. Add the pasta and a tsp salt. Stir in 4 – 4.5 glasses of boiling water and sprinkle with Halloumi. Cook for a further 30 - 35 mins. Leave in turned off oven for 10-15 mins before serving.
